About the role
Key responsibilities & impact- The Senior Demand & Supply Planner is responsible for building accurate SKU-level demand forecasts.
- Establishing supply plans, and managing inventory levels to meet customer and business objectives.
- This role bridges demand forecasting and supply planning to ensure service levels, profitability, and efficient inventory utilization.
- You will collaborate cross-functionally with Sales, Merchandising, Sourcing, Distribution, Finance, and Account Support.
- Create, document, and maintain demand SKU level forecasts aligned with supply for long-range planning.
- Reconcile the differences between macro business plans and SKU level forecasts.
- Partner with Sales, Merchandising, and customers to develop assortment and demand plans.
- Monitor and measure forecast accuracy and volatility.
- Diagnose, categorize, quantify and summarize root causes of inaccuracy, poor service levels, and higher-than-expected excess and obsolete inventory.
- Analyze and distribute weekly and monthly demand reports with insights to cross functional teams.
- Collaborate cross-functionally to deliver against demand forecast and financial expectations.
- Work with the Sales team to develop incremental opportunities to close gaps to expectations.
- Establish and maintain 12-month rolling supply plans with supplier and distribution constraints.
- Identify, quantify and help resolve supply constraints that impede achievement of the demand plan.
- Create and maintain accurate purchase orders with factories.
- Create and maintain choice level SKU details.
